    Robert Allen Eckels (born March 14, 1957) is an attorney, businessman and politician from Houston, Texas.From 1983 to 1995 he was a Republican member of the Texas State House of Representatives District 133, and from 1995 to 2007 was the County Judge of Harris County, Texas, the head executive of the County's governing body.

    Considered a Moderate Republican, Lindsay was from 1975 to 1995 the county judge of Harris County. He defeated incumbent judge, Bill Elliott in 1974. [ 3 ] He did not seek reelection in 1994 and was succeeded as county judge by fellow Republican Robert Eckels .
